    Abstract: Provided are a substrate cleaning apparatus and method and a brush assembly used therein. The substrate cleaning apparatus for contact-cleaning a substrate includes a cleaning brush rotatably disposed in a cylindrical shape and having an outer circumferential surface contacting the substrate to clean the substrate. Here, the cleaning brush includes a plurality of pressure chambers expanding by a fluid pressure and disposed along a longitudinal direction of a rotation axis rotating at a central portion of the cleaning brush, and the plurality of pressure chambers are individually expandable to allow a portion of the outer circumferential surface to protrude in a radial direction and thus contact-clean a portion of the substrate.

    Abstract: In one embodiment, a pulling roll for drawing glass sheet in a down-draw process includes a shaft member and a compliant cover assembly positioned on the shaft member. The compliant cover assembly includes at least one traction disk positioned on the shaft member. The at least one traction disk includes an annular hub and a plurality of spring elements integrally formed with the annular hub. The spring elements project outward from the annular hub such that an end of each spring element is positioned radially outward from a base of each spring element and is circumferentially offset relative to the base of each spring element.

    Abstract: A method for obtaining an incision in an embossing roller using a hob to provide protuberances that are rounded on top and which improve the quality of the embossed material and reduce the wear of the mechanical components of the embossing units. The shape of the protuberances is obtained by machining the cylindrical surface of the roller placed between the tailstocks of the lathe using a hob that has teeth, the profile thereof being complementary to the cross-section of the protuberances. A portion of the hob with the teeth generates the grooves that define the side faces of the protuberances. The grooves between the teeth of the hob have a profile that is curvilinear in a cross-sectional view. With a double pass at two different inclinations of the surface of the roller, the protuberances of FIGS. 5 and 6 are generated.

    Abstract: A tape guide that includes multiple spaced grooves or a spiral groove in the surface of the hub to bleed air from between the surface of the hub and the tape. The distance between adjacent grooves or turns in the case of a spiral groove is 2.4 to 3.7 times greater than the width of each groove or turn. For tape guides used with ½ inch type data storage tapes that have a nominal tape width of 12.65 mm, the grooves or turns are 0.30 mm to 0.38 mm wide and spaced 0.90 mm to 1.12 mm center to center.

    Abstract: Hardfacing for a sugar mill roller is disclosed including a wear resistant material supported by a mild steel matrix and applied to the outer surface of the sugar mill roller. A method of hardfacing a sugar mill roller is also disclosed wherein a mild steel weld pool is formed on the surface of the roller, a particulate wear resistant material is impinged on the weld pool, and the weld pool is allowed to solidify. A method of applying a hardfacing capping to a ridge profile of a sugar mill roller is also disclosed, wherein hardfacing composition comprising a mild steel matrix material is progressively laid up by welding and a particulate abrasion resistant material is continuously impinged thereon.

    Abstract: A roll for selective use as either a support drum or as a rider roll in a winder for winding a traveling paper web into a relatively large diameter wound web roll has a body with an outer, elastomeric cover. The elastomeric cover includes a pattern, open to the surface, arranged such that the percent of volumetric void for a unit of cover volume is such that the effective hardness of the cover ranges between about 30 Shore “A” to about 55 Shore “A” where the roll is a support drum, and between about 40 Shore “A” to about 65 Shore “A” when the roll is a rider roll. In addition, the elastomeric material has an absolute hardness of about 65 Shore “A”, or less, for a support drum, and about 75 Shore “A”, or less, for a rider roll, and a Poisson's ratio of between about 0.47 to about 0.499.
